I was thinking about painting some little Easter things to hang on my woodland tree. I plan to start that this weekend. I'm going to take a big sheet of watercolor paper and just do a big abstract painting of swirled pastel colors...then do some dabbing of pieces of crumpled, colored, tissue paper.When it's dry...I plan to cut out bunny and egg shapes. I'll punch a hole and hang them with a piece of yarn or ribbon. I'll show you how it turns out.
